From: Vitamin D protects dopaminergic neurons against neuroinflammation and oxidative stress in hemiparkinsonian rats

Fig. 6

The pre- and post-treatments with vitamin D (VD3, 1 μg/kg, p.o.) partly reversed the TNF-alpha immunostaining, observed in the lesioned striata of non-treated 6-OHDA animals. a vs. SO, q = 55.10, p < 0.001; b vs. 6-OHDA+ VD3 (pre), q = 31.35, p < 0.001; c vs. 6-OHDA+VD3 (post), q = 39.21, p < 0.001; d vs. SO, q = 23.74, p < 0.001; e vs. 6-OHDA+VD3 (post), q = 15.89, p < 0.001; f vs. 6-OHDA+VD3 (pre), q = 7.857, p < 0.001 (one-way ANOVA and Tukey as the post hoc test)
